Visa

First up is Visa (NYSE: V). I like Visa for a easy purpose, finest defined by a Warren Buffett quote: “The key of life is weak competitors.”

To place it bluntly, Visa has little competitors. Certain, its nice rival, Mastercard, operates an in depth fee community much like Visa’s, however it’s not completely equivalent.

Furthermore, given the complexity of the worldwide funds system, neither firm is out to crush the opposite root and department. Quite, Mastercard and Visa’s competitors is extra much like different well-known company rivalries, like Coca-Cola and Pepsi or Residence Depot and Lowe’s Firms.

In different phrases, each firms acknowledge that there’s loads of room for the opposite of their respective markets. Extra to the purpose, Visa and Mastercard compete by engaging card issuers, corresponding to banks and credit score unions, to supply their prospects entry to all kinds of worldwide retailers.

In flip, there are over 4.3 billion Visa-branded credit score, debit, and pre-paid playing cards in circulation as we speak — that is greater than half the world’s inhabitants of roughly 8 billion.

That is plenty of playing cards. And it provides as much as a large quantity of income, earnings, and , as Visa collects charges on every transaction processed on its community.

V Income (TTM) Chart

What’s extra, Visa is rising quickly for a corporation of its measurement. Analysts count on the corporate’s gross sales to extend 21% this 12 months and an additional 11% in 2025. With that degree of progress — coupled with the corporate’s already profitable revenue margin — buyers must be completely satisfied to personal Visa for a few years to come back.

Trump Media plummets to new low on the primary buying and selling day the previous president can promote his shares

Published

on

Shares of Trump Media & Know-how Group slumped to their lowest stage ever on the opening bell Friday, the primary buying and selling day that its largest shareholder, former President Donald Trump, behind the Reality Social platform.

Shares of Trump Media, generally referred to as TMTG, tumbled nearly 7% to $13.73, placing the worth of the corporate at lower than $3 billion. Trump owns greater than half of it.

Trump and different insiders within the firm have been unable to money in on the extremely unstable inventory due customary lock-up agreements that stop massive stakeholders from promoting stakes for a set interval after an organization turns into publicly traded. TMTG started buying and selling publicly in March.

Trump owns almost 115 million shares of the corporate, in line with filings with the Securities and Trade Fee. Primarily based on TMTG’s share worth early Friday, Trump’s holdings are value, at the very least on paper, about $1.6 billion. It is normally not in the perfect curiosity of huge stakeholders to even try to promote massive tranches of their inventory as a result of it may danger a broader sell-off.

Since going public, shares in Trump Media have gyrated wildly, usually relying on information associated to Trump, the Republican presidential nominee.

One week in the past, the corporate’s shares jumped almost 12% after Trump mentioned he would not promote shares when the lock-up interval lifted. The inventory dipped greater than 10% following the earlier this month between Trump and the Democrats’ nominee, Vice President Kamala Harris. In mid-July, shares climbed greater than 31% within the first day of buying and selling following the primary assassination try on Trump.

Trump Media & Know-how Group Corp. is now than a number of months in the past. When the corporate made its on the Nasdaq in March, shares hit a excessive of $79.38.

got here into existence after he was banned from Twitter and Fb following the Jan. 6, 2021, Capitol riot. Primarily based in Sarasota, Florida, Trump Media has been shedding cash and struggling to boost income. It whereas producing solely $4.1 million in income, in line with regulatory filings.
